ONLY IF WE COULD GO BACK:
Story by Johnbest Obialo
Hart opened his eyes, he couldn't recognize the environment he found himself. He could only hear the ocean gargles. He looked around, he saw few others - most wounded, most in Chains.
He tried to get up, but, he couldn't - The chains on his legs held him to the beam in the ship. "what happened?", he tries to remember, "where is Dad? Where is everyone?" he asked himself, looking left, right and everywhere.
"We were celebrating the feast of the month end" he starts to remember - "Dad declared me heir to the throne." he continued, "just then..., oh no!" he exclaimed, he finally remembered it all.
A fleet of pirate ship landed on their shores, the shores of Beckland. Just when king Alexander the fifth, his father, had crowned him 'heir' to the throne of Beckland.
The 'fish claw pirates' graced their land, surprisingly, their feast.
24hours before:
The king had gone to meet the Pirates, alongside himself and other warriors of Beckland. All singing the songs of war and dressed for battle.
"Nothing good comes from the Pirates; it's a battle for our women, your sisters, our children, your rights, more so, our lands." King Alexander told his warriors.
"Fight to the death," he charged them...
This was all Hart remembered, no more, no less.
"But, what happened in the fight?, did we win?, did we lose?," he asked himself in curiosity. "perhaps, I was hit, and I fainted in the fight - now I'm here" he convinced himself.
Just as he was still in contemplation, the Pirates ship he was in crashed into a sea iceberg and caused a major damage to the bunker room.
Gradually water was breaking through, finding its way into the ship.
"Overboard... Overboard sailors - throw the captives overboard. Save your life." the Captain shouted.
Immediately, Hart and other captives were thrown overboard. Into the raging blue sea.
The ship began to sink, water overflowed the deck of the ship - disrupting the buoyancy, the ship sinks, and into the Ocean, the pirates fell.
Meanwhile! Hart now gasping for air, in the water, remembers his people and Beckland.
His dying heart beating slow - he mutters, "Only if we could go back, back to yesterday, before it all started."
